Overview of Polyethylene Plastic Bars

Polyethylene plastic bars are versatile materials widely used across various industries for their unique properties and beneficial characteristics. Made from polyethylene, one of the most popular types of thermoplastic, these bars offer excellent chemical resistance, low moisture absorption, and remarkable durability. Commonly utilized in manufacturing, construction, and even household projects, polyethylene bars serve a multitude of applications, ranging from structural components to specialized industrial items.

One of the primary advantages of polyethylene plastic bars is their lightweight nature, combined with a high strength-to-weight ratio. This makes them ideal for applications that require strength without the added bulk, such as in transport and machinery components. Moreover, they are available in different densities, such as low-density polyethylene (LDPE) and high-density polyethylene (HDPE), each providing distinct benefits suited for specific uses, including impact resistance and enhanced structural integrity.

In addition to their mechanical properties, polyethylene plastic bars are also known for their excellent insulation capabilities, which make them suitable for electrical applications. Their non-conductive nature allows for safe use in environments where electrical insulation is critical. Furthermore, these bars can be easily fabricated and machined, allowing for custom shapes and sizes that meet the specific demands of various projects and industries.

1. Material Grade

The first factor to consider is the material grade of the polyethylene plastic bars. Polyethylene comes in various grades, each designed for specific applications. The two most common types are Low-Density Polyethylene (LDPE) and High-Density Polyethylene (HDPE). LDPE is typically softer and more flexible, making it ideal for applications requiring impact resistance. In contrast, HDPE offers superior strength and rigidity, making it suitable for structural or heavy-duty uses. Understanding your application can guide you to the appropriate grade.

Additionally, certain grades may also be treated for UV resistance or enhanced impact strength. If you plan to use the bars in environments with direct sunlight or extreme weather conditions, selecting a grade with added properties will ensure longevity and reliability. Consider your usage needs carefully when evaluating the material grade to ensure the bars will perform optimally.

What is the difference between HDPE and LDPE plastic bars?

HDPE (High-Density Polyethylene) and LDPE (Low-Density Polyethylene) are two types of polyethylene with notable differences in their molecular structures and properties. HDPE has a higher density, resulting in a more robust and rigid material, which makes it suitable for applications that require strength and durability, such as in construction and heavy machinery parts.

On the other hand, LDPE is more flexible and has a lower density, which allows for ease of molding and shaping. This flexibility makes LDPE ideal for applications that require a softer feeling, such as in packaging films or liners. Understanding the differences between these two types will help you make an informed choice based on your specific needs and the physical demands of your project.

Are polyethylene plastic bars environmentally friendly?

Polyethylene is a type of plastic that is recyclable, which contributes to its environmental friendliness when managed correctly. Many municipalities have systems in place for recycling HDPE and LDPE materials, allowing them to be repurposed into new products, reducing waste in landfills. By choosing polyethylene bars made from recycled materials, consumers can further minimize their environmental footprint.

However, the environmental impact of polyethylene also depends on its lifecycle. The production of polyethylene does utilize fossil fuels, and improper disposal can lead to pollution. Consequently, it’s essential to recycle polyethylene bars properly and consider using sustainably sourced products when available. Engaging in responsible practices can significantly enhance the environmental benefits of using polyethylene materials.

Can polyethylene plastic bars be easily manipulated or formed?

Yes, polyethylene plastic bars can be easily manipulated, making them user-friendly for a range of applications. They can be cut, drilled, and shaped with standard tools, allowing for precise customization in various projects. This ease of manipulation is particularly advantageous in both industrial settings and home workshops, where bespoke solutions are often required.

Additionally, polyethylene can be welded or heat-formed, providing further flexibility for creation and assembly. This capability allows users to create complex shapes and structures that meet particular specifications. Overall, the workability of polyethylene bars enhances their appeal, enabling both professionals and hobbyists to execute diverse designs effectively.
